Earthquake of 3.5 magnitude hits Pacifica, aftershocks followed, claim reports

An earthquake has struck Pacifica this morning and it was followed by two aftershocks.

An earthquake with preliminary magnitude of 3.5 struck Pacifica on Tuesday morning. The initial tremblor was followed by two aftershocks, according to reports.

First jolt of 3.5 struck just after 6 am near Pacifica's Sharp Park neighborhood. It was followed by two smaller quakes with a magnitude of 2.6 at 6:03 am and 6:04 am respectively, as per the US Geological Survey.

The earthquakes hit one kilometer northeast of Pacifica.


Apart from the tremblors, so fare there has been no damage or injuries. The quakes were also followed by strong winds and intense rains battering the Bay Area.
